Bill Texts: IL HB2104 | 2011-2012 | 97th General Assembly

Bill Title: Amends the Business Opportunity Sales Law of 1995. Provides that a business opportunity disclosure document shall contain a statement informing the prospective purchaser that he or she will be provided 14 days (rather than 10 business days) to review the disclosure document before signing any contract or agreement or making any payment to the seller or the seller's representative. Also amends the Limited Liability Company Act. Provides that a limited liability company may be formed for the purpose of practicing medicine if, among other conditions, each member is a hospital affiliate as defined in the Hospital Licensing Act. Effective immediately.

Spectrum: Partisan Bill (Republican 2-0)

Status: (Failed) 2013-01-08 - Session Sine Die [HB2104 Detail]
